During H1's locking troubles this morning, we decided at one point to start an initial alignment from the start since DRMI was not locking. While the ACQUIRE_XARM_IR state was running during the input alignment steps, Sheila noticed the LSC-TR_X signal was far off from zero with no light, meaning there was a dark offset that needed to be fixed. I took the mode cleaner offline so we could observe the dark signal on the POP_A_RF45 photodiode and applied the negative value of that to the offset for both the I and Q segments. This allowed XARM IR to catch quickly, and input alignment completed without issue (contrary to its behavior in recent weeks). Sheila has updated the hard-coded offsets in ALIGN_IFO's PREP_ARM_IR state generator (lines 770-771) and included a note that these need to be updated periodically when input alignment has trouble.
This should fix the troubles we've been seeing with input alignment and serves as a reminder to check for any erroneous changes to dark offsets if we notice issues with alignment steps.
